Samsung’s US mobile product chief leaves because job was no longer “fun”

You should enjoy your job. Some studies have shown that liking your job can lead to longer life. The feeling was applied by one of Samsung’s product chiefs who just left over the lack of fun.

They should have put in more beanbags.

Kevin Packingham, Samsung’s chief product officer of its U.S. mobile business, said he was not forced out of Samsung and that he left voluntarily because his job had changed and become less fun as Samsung shifted away from an exclusive product strategy to one where it released a single smartphone across the globe.

When Packingham joined the company in September 2011, Samsung built different models of the same phone for each of the four top U.S. wireless carriers. His job was to sit down with the carriers and work with them to build a product with a unique set of product specifications.
